I don't know the whole situation, obviously, but it sounds as if it could be theft of services to me. I would go to the county attorney and file a criminal complaint. If you don't want to do it that way, you can file a complaint in small claims and sue the employer, but it will cost you $65.00 to file the suit whereas, a criminal complaint is free.
